Hi Valery,
I went down to Hall B and rebooted the RICH S1 hardware interlock cRIO.
Upon reboot, the N2 flow reading was restored and is operational.
Please check that all of the interlock limits are correct.
I also took a photo of the RICH nitrogen panel (attached). In the photo, you can clearly see that both sectors are getting about 40 liters per minute of N2 flow.
You can also see in the photo that the panel has several white, tags attached to the valves and rotameters.
These are administrative lock out tags that Bob Miller placed on the panel stating to not operate the item. This even more reinforcement that RICH detector N2 flow not remotely controllable and will only be stopped if someone purposefully ignores the administrative lockout tags to turn off flow.
Also, while down in the hall, I swapped read out ports for humidity sensor 1 & 2 (EP sensors) with humidity sensor 25 & 26 (N2 volume sensors).
When I did this, the reading for H1 & H2 moved to H25 & H26 and vice versa.
This shows that the zero humidity readings in the N2 volume are because the humidity is so low that it is below the sensor's measurement range, not that the sensor or readout channels are not working.
